Funerals held for earthquake victims from Amatrice

Source: Xinhua 2016-08-31 07:33:07

ITALY-AMATRICE-EARTHQUAKE-FUNERAL

Civil Protection operators carry a casket ahead of a funeral for some of the victims of last Wednesday's earthquake in Amatrice, Italy, Aug. 30, 2016. The funerals of earthquake victims from Amatrice was held in their Lazio village on Tuesday. (Xinhua/Fabrizio Di Nucci)
